She was startled to notice they weren't icicles but tears. The Ice Queen didn't understand this emotion of "sadness." She'd certainly heard of it before, but she was quite certain she had never experienced it. Everyone said her heart was as cold as ice, but it seemed to be melting at the thought of him.

Not just him, but at his rejection of her. He had said that he couldn't be with one who was so cold.

"Was I so cold?" she pondered to herself. She couldn't find an answer. All she knew in her icy heart was that she loved him and apparently didn't know how to show it in a way that would make him stay.

She was a complicated queen. She had a love/hate relationship with her subjects in that they "loved" to "hate" her which is exactly why she was too cold for the hero.

The icicles continued to form on her cold and frozen face as she mourned a love affair that never was.

Would there be another? Could there be another?

She knew not and the tears frozen to her face began to sting slightly.

She let out a sigh.
